What does Dark Mode on Google Docs do? Dark Mode transforms the background of Google Docs from bright white to a dark gray or black tone, reducing screen glare and blue light exposure, which can help ease eye strain. 2. How can I enable Dark Mode on Google Docs? To enable Dark Mode, simply install the extension, open Google Docs, click the extension icon in your browser, and toggle Dark Mode on. 3. Does Dark Mode affect my document’s formatting? No, Dark Mode only changes the background for your viewing comfort. It does not alter your document’s formatting, colors, or content when shared or printed.
